Warning Signs You Need Moisture Detection Services

Catching moisture problems early is key to preventing costly repairs and ensuring your home remains safe and dry. Here are some common warning signs that you may need Moisture Detection Services: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of hidden moisture. This is especially true if the smell is coming from behind a wall or under a floor.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ky roof or plumbing issue. If left unchecked, these stains can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den moisture beneath the surface. This is especially true if the flooring is made of wood or other materials that are prone to warping.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can be a sign of a serious moisture issue. These fungi thrive in damp environments and can cause serious health problems if left unchecked.

Unexplained Puddles or Water Spots

Moisture Detection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ak behind a wall Yes No DIY repair is usually enough for small leaks.
Flooding in a large area No Yes Professional help is needed to contain and clean up large-scale flooding.
Unexplained water stains on the ceiling No Yes Professional help is needed to identify and repair the source of the leak.
Warped or buckled flooring Maybe Yes DIY repair may be possible, but professional help is often needed to identify the underlying cause of the issue.
Mold or mildew growth No Yes Professional help is needed to safely and effectively remove mold and mildew.

Moisture Detection Services Cost In Orangeburg, SC

The cost of Moisture Detection Services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ment. Here's a breakdown of what you might exp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 - $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ue
Moisture Detection $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Repairs and Restoration $500 - $5,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ed
Follow-up and Verification $100 - $500 Size of affected area, complexity of the issue
